When John the Baptist was in prison, he sent two of his disciples to Jesus to ask a question, “Are You the Coming One, or do we look for another?” (Matt. 11:3 NKJV). It seems a strange question coming from the prophet who saw the Spirit descending like a dove on Jesus and hearing the voice of the Father declaring from Heaven, “This is My beloved Son, in whom I am well pleased” (Matt. 3:17 NKJV).

We all have had moments of strength and of weakness. Jesus did not seem to be too concerned by his kindred’s question. I was just intrigued by the question. How many people in our secularized culture has the same question. Jesus told the two disciples of John to go back and tell him of the miracles they had witnessed such as, “The blind see and the lame walk; the lepers are cleansed and the deaf hear; the dead are raised up and the poor have the gospel preached to them” (Matt. 11:5 NKJV).

So, if someone came to us with an honest question such as, “Is Jesus Christ the true Messiah, the Son of God?” What would be our response? Would they be convinced by what they saw in our churches, in our families, and in our lives? Something to think about!!
